深入解析 vmess ws cdn 的原理与应用

目录

  1. 什么是 vmess ws cdn
  2. vmess ws cdn 的工作原理
  3. 使用 vmess ws cdn 的优势
  4. 如何部署和配置 vmess ws cdn
  5. vmess ws cdn 的最佳实践
  6. 常见问题解答

什么是 vmess ws cdn

vmess 是一种基于 WebSocket 的代理协议,它能够有效地绕过防火墙的限制,实现科学上网。ws 代表 WebSocket,是一种基于 HTTP 的实时通信协议。cdn 是内容分发网络,能够提高网站或应用程序的访问速度和可靠性。

vmess 协议与 WebSocketCDN 技术相结合,就形成了 vmess ws cdn 方案。这种方案能够提供稳定、高速的代理服务,同时也具有良好的隐私保护和反审查特性。

vmess ws cdn 的工作原理

vmess ws cdn 的工作原理可以概括为以下几个步骤:

  1. 客户端通过 WebSocket 协议与服务器建立连接,使用 vmess 协议进行加密传输。
  2. 服务器接收客户端请求,并将请求转发至 CDN 节点。
  3. CDN 节点根据负载均衡策略,选择合适的源站服务器进行内容分发。
  4. 源站服务器响应请求,将内容通过 CDN 节点返回给客户端。
  5. 客户端接收到响应数据,并通过 vmess 协议进行解密。

这种架构能够有效地隐藏服务器的真实 IP 地址,提高抗 DDoS 攻击的能力,同时也能利用 CDN 的分发能力,提升用户访问体验。

使用 vmess ws cdn 的优势

使用 vmess ws cdn 方案有以下几个主要优势:

  • 高速稳定: 利用 CDN 技术,能够提供快速、稳定的访问体验。
  • 隐私保护: vmess 协议提供了强大的加密和混淆功能,有效隐藏了用户的真实 IP 地址。
  • 抗审查: 通过 WebSocket 协议进行传输,能够有效绕过防火墙的限制。
  • 负载均衡: CDN 的负载均衡能力,能够提高系统的可用性和抗压能力。
  • 成本优化: 利用 CDN 的分发能力,能够降低服务器的资源消耗和带宽成本。

综上所述,vmess ws cdn 方案是一种优秀的科学上网解决方案,能够为用户提供高速、安全、可靠的代理服务。

如何部署和配置 vmess ws cdn

部署和配置 vmess ws cdn 需要完成以下几个步骤:

  1. 准备 VPS 服务器,安装并配置 Nginx 作为 WebSocket 代理。
  2. 部署 v2ray 服务,并配置 vmess 协议。
  3. 接入 CDN 服务商,如 Cloudflare、Fastly 等,并将 Nginx 服务器配置为 CDN 源站。
  4. 配置 CDN 的负载均衡和缓存策略,优化访问性能。
  5. 编写客户端配置文件,并分发给终端用户使用。

具体的配置步骤和代码示例可以参考 v2ray 官方文档和相关教程。

vmess ws cdn 的最佳实践

为了充分发挥 vmess ws cdn 方案的优势,需要注意以下几点最佳实践:

  1. 选择合适的 CDN 服务商: 根据业务需求和预算,选择性能优异、覆盖范围广的 CDN 服务商。
  2. 优化 CDN 配置: 合理设置缓存策略、负载均衡算法等,提高 CDN 的效率。
  3. 加强安全防护: 配合 vmess 协议的加密机制,在 CDN 层面也应采取安全措施,如 DDoS 防护。
  4. 监控和维护: 定期检查系统运行状态,及时发现和解决问题,确保服务的稳定性。
  5. 优化客户端: 根据用户群体的设备和网络环境,优化客户端的配置和使用体验。

遵循这些最佳实践,可以充分发挥 vmess ws cdn 方案的优势,为用户提供优质的科学上网服务。

常见问题解答

Q1: vmess 协议和 WebSocket 有什么区别?

A: vmess 协议是一种基于 TCP 的加密代理协议,而 WebSocket 是一种基于 HTTP 的实时通信协议。将 vmess 协议与 WebSocket 相结合,可以有效绕过防火墙的限制,提供稳定的代理服务。

Q2: CDN 如何提高 vmess ws 的性能?

A: CDN 可以通过负载均衡、缓存加速等方式,提高 vmess ws 的访问速度和可靠性。CDN 的分发能力可以减轻服务器的负载压力,同时也能就近为用户提供内容,提升用户体验。

Q3: 如何选择合适的 CDN 服务商?

A: 选择 CDN 服务商时,需要考虑以下几个因素:覆盖范围、节点分布、服务质量、安全性、价格等。同时也要结合自身的业务需求和预算进行权衡。

Q4: vmess ws cdn 有哪些安全隐患需要注意?

A: 主要需要注意以下几点安全隐患:

  • DDoS 攻击: 需要配合 CDN 的防御能力,提高抗 DDoS 能力。
  • 信息泄露: 要确保 vmess 协议的加密机制得到正确配置和使用。
  • 滥用风险: 需要制定合理的使用政策,防止服务被滥用或恶意利用。

Q5: 如何排查和解决 vmess ws cdn 的性能问题?

A: 排查和解决 vmess ws cdn 的性能问题,可以从以下几个方面着手:

  • 检查服务器配置: 确保服务器硬件配置和网络环境满足要求。
  • 优化 Nginx 配置: 调整 Nginx 的并发连接数、缓存策略等参数。
  • 分析 CDN 性能: 检查 CDN 的节点分布、缓存命中率、回源流量等指标。
  • 监控系统状态: 实时监控服务器负载、网络带宽、响应时间等关键指标。
  • 定位问题根源: 根据监控数据,定位性能瓶颈所在,并进行针对性优化。

通过这些步骤,可以有效排查和解决 vmess ws cdn 在性能方面的问题。

正文完